Handover: Pixwash EXIF scrubber (Dario → Lena)

Scrubber strips GPS and serial tags on upload; orientation tag is preserved intentionally. Test fixtures live in the quarantine bucket. For the security review, you'll need to unlock the fixtures keystore via the recovery prompt. Audit log is enabled. The keystore's recovery passphrase is:

unlock words, fafog-yagap: julvan-rusix-rusdor-quenath-drumir-wenir-sileth-julael-aldion-julael-frador-giliel-tameth-ulador

Flagging this for the release notes: the Paystream export is moving from the old fixed-width format to delimited v3, and the Kellerman payroll bureau needs both formats during the cutover window. I've added a dual-write flag so we emit both files until their side confirms parsing. One gotcha — the rounding rules changed for overtime fractions, so totals can differ by a cent between formats; that's expected and documented. The cutover timing and batching knobs I settled on after testing are listed below.

limits module of taweg-kaguf:
QUOTAS = {
    "holael": 2,
    "wenath": 1,
    "ralath": 2,
    "ulaath": 2,
}

Handover: Paylode integration tests. The flaky suite is `settlement_flow` — failures correlate with the shared sandbox resetting mid-run. I've quarantined three tests and added retries to the fixture setup; root fix is pinning the sandbox snapshot. Odalys owns this next. Current status, quarantine list, and repro steps are tracked here.

operations page: https://gitlab.qirvansys.corp/pages/dash/projects/42db8b449d30